How do you build a station?

First, drop an Advanced Satellite in the sector you're interested in. Keep watch on the stock levels of your chosen product in that sector while you amass a few million credits doing whatever. Guage the demand for that product over a period of time. The satellite will also help you in station placement later.

Buy a pair of freighters (TS class ships). One to buy the resource (probably ecells for your first station), one to sell product. You buy the freighters first because it totally sucks to buy a station only to find you have no money left for the ships. When you've upgraded them as much as you want (make sure they have Trade Mk2 or CAG if you're using those), send them to the Trading Dock in your chosen sector.

Hire a TL (or buy your own when you're rich enough) near the Shipyard that has your chosen station. To do this, you get within 25km, press C for comms, talk to Captain, hire them. Then talk to them again and tell them to go to the Shipyard. Now get the hell out of the sector, because it takes ages for a TL to dock/undock when in sector, and there's a high risk they will die in the process if you're there to watch them. When you've bought your station, comm them to move to your chosen sector, then comm them to drop freight when they finally get there. Keep in mind you pay 1000ish credits for every gate crossed. Make sure you have plenty of spare money left over when buying a station.

When you drop the station, you're taken to the sector map to place it. Press K to enable the 3D model view on your map (needs the adv sat) so you can place it without colliding with anything. Use 4862 on the numpad to position, 7913 to rotate the station, 5 to position it directly on another object in the map's list (then move it away so it doesn't collide), and Insert to change between Y/Z plane view. Place stations above the ecliptic, and not directly on a trade lane (direct path between gates), to avoid collisions and pirates.

Well you don't really need the adv sat for your first few stations (it's more useful when you start building complexes). But eventually you'll want to get in the habit of placing them in any sector you have an interest in. I think I usually buy them from Military Outposts.

For parking ships..


M3 M4 M5 can all be parked with infinite parking space,afaik, in both Argon and Teladi Trading stations..

Equipment docks make good car-parks ,if placed in empty sectors

These you can buy and build.

iirc, the super shipyards have infinite parking for TS/TM ships, but not sure.
You can't build these,except through mods.
